The Madrassa Education and Its Historical Evolution in Bangladesh

Madrassas have long held the mantle of valid learning institutions both culturally and religiously within Bangladeshi society. The primary mode of religious education today still falls under the ambit of madrassas. Nonetheless, whether these institutions are delivering a valid modus operandi for students to neutrally engage in religious and or civic education is a question which in Bangladesh at least is cause of much scholarly debate. Nusaybah Yusuf through this 2 part series is to examine the role and viability of madrassas and its effects as a moderate educational institution within Bangladeshi society.
